When you are looking at the price of a new water heater, a few main things shift the final number. The type of unit you choose—whether it is a tank model or a tankless system—is the biggest factor. You also have to consider the fuel source, like gas or electric, and the physical space where the heater sits. If your home needs new venting, updated piping, or a different hookup to meet current safety codes, that adds labor time to the project.
Electric tankless heaters provide a steady stream of hot water using high-voltage heating elements. Because they require significant power, we ensure your home’s electrical panel can handle the load before installation or repair. In Chesapeake, traditional tank water heaters typically last around 10 to 15 years. Electric tankless water heaters, with regular maintenance, can often provide reliable service for 20 years or more. Electric tankless water heaters are highly efficient because they heat water only when needed, eliminating standby energy losses common with tank-style heaters. Signs you need a new water heater in Chesapeake include a diminished hot water supply, unusual noises like popping or banging, visible leaks from the unit, or water that is discolored or has an odd smell. If your current heater is over 10-15 years old, it's wise to consider replacement. The crew can inspect your existing unit for any issues.
Common problems with hot water heaters often include sediment buildup, which can reduce efficiency and cause noise, or issues with the thermostat or heating elements. Leaks from the tank or pipe connections are also frequently encountered. The professionals are skilled at diagnosing and resolving these common issues.
